    May 23, 2013 at 2:26 am in reply to: Mindstream: Have one post stay at the top? #42300
    KiwiDean
    Member

    Log into your "all posts" page.   Then with the post you want to make sticky click "quick Edit"   On that menu you will see a box to click to make sticky.

    May 22, 2013 at 1:52 am in reply to: Outreach Theme: Removing Image Borders #42157
    KiwiDean
    Member

    What you are seeing is not a "margin"  but a "box shadow"   The number 3 below is the booger that you need to zero   🙂

     

    Style.css: 535

    #home-sections img {
    box-shadow: 0px 0px 3px rgb(153, 153, 153);
    margin: 0px 0px 10px;
    padding: 10px;
    }

    May 21, 2013 at 4:31 pm in reply to: Landscape theme help: posts not on blog page #42091
    KiwiDean
    Member

    Under the Settings Tab in your back office side menu - select Reading Settings - you should select Post Page - Blog  from the drop down menu.
